Cert Decoder is a free online tool that helps you decode X.509 SSL/TLS certificates in PEM format. It instantly shows important information like the issuer, expiry date, SAN entries, and fingerprint. All data is processed locally in your browser, so nothing is ever sent or stored elsewhere.

I built certdecoder.com over the weekend for my own needs. Sometimes in my work, I need to verify and check certificate details.
Cert Decoder's answer:
certdecoder.com was built using just JavaScript and HTML—simple, fast, and with all processing happening locally in your browser, so no certificate data is sent to any server
Cert Decoder's answer:
certdecoder.com is primarily built for developers, sysadmins, cybersecurity enthusiasts, and DevOps engineers.
Cert Decoder's answer:
Simple, fast, and reliable. Some similar tools can’t even decode basic certificates. I rigorously tested my tool with many real-world certificates and covered several edge cases where competitors fall short.
